Well on specs
The ex has an f22a4
130 hp
2156cc
8.8.-1 compression *and iron sleeves good for turbo*

On the fourth generation accord there are many differences in trim level. At least in 92 the EX had four wheel disk brakes and the F22a6 motor. This motor has a different intake and exhaust manifold than the LX. It has an intake air bypass valve on it that opens under low vacuum situations to allow it to breath better. I don't know what the difference is in the exhaust manifold, maybe someone else will chime in with that and somemore differences that I don't know about.
